For a 4-room apartment in Tel Aviv, prices vary between ₪5,000,000 and ₪9,000,000 depending on the neighborhood. Neve Tzedek and Rothschild are the most expensive, with properties that can exceed ₪15,000,000 for penthouses. Florentin and the south of the city offer more accessible entry prices, starting from ₪3,500,000 for a 3-4 room apartment.

The most sought-after neighborhoods are Neve Tzedek and Rothschild for prestige, north Tel Aviv (Hayarkon) for families, Florentin for young investors, and Jaffa for capital appreciation potential. The choice depends on your budget — the price gap between neighborhoods can range from single to triple.

Tel Aviv offers a gross rental yield of 2.5 to 3.5%, lower than other Israeli cities. But the market has never declined in the long term, and demand structurally exceeding supply supports constant price appreciation. It's a wealth investment rather than a yield investment.

Tel Aviv combines limited supply (the city is small and dense, there is no more available land), massive demand (economic capital, global tech hub, expatriates), and international appeal. The city is also protected by its UNESCO World Heritage status (Bauhaus), which limits demolition-reconstruction in certain neighborhoods.
